The editing environment of Interface Builder makes it easy for you to manipulate the objects in your nib file. In addition to providing tools for editing attributes, Interface Builder also provides alignment tools and alignment guides to help you position elements according to the Aqua interface guidelines. This chapter talks about these tools and other techniques you use to edit the objects in your nib files.
